Abstract
We investigated an excited electronic state induced by atomic oxygen a dsorbed on Cu(lll) by means of time-resolved two-photon photoemission spectroscopy. In contrast to a system investigated previously, cesium adsorbed on Cu(lll), no increase in the relaxation time of the photoex cited electrons due to the resonance time of the excited oxygen state was detected within our time resolution. The difference between the tw o systems will be discussed, taking the specific adsorption sites of t he adsorbates on the Cu(lll)surface into consideration.
